In light of the lack of donations received from donors on the GlobalGiving fundraising platform, our committed team has diligently worked to initiate local campaigns for the STEM Hub Lab Project in Gboko, targeting schools to foster community engagement and assess participants' needs.
Since April 2024, workshops and training sessions have been conducted at God's Victory International Academy and Masetadi Academy Masaje in Gboko South and East. These workshops and training sessions have highlighted the importance of the STEM Hub Lab in rural communities, especially for girls studying sciences in secondary schools. These efforts have highlighted the significance of the STEM hub lab in rural communities, particularly for girls from marginalized backgrounds who are studying sciences (STEM) in secondary schools without access to practical experiments.
More than 200 girls have participated, all of whom have expressed gratitude for the opportunities the initiative presents, despite coming from underrepresented or minority groups.
